MA in Applied Economics at UIC Entry Requirements
- No specific cutoff mentioned
- CGPA - 3/4
- Read less
- Applicants must have a bachelor’s degree from an accredited college or university
- An undergraduate degree in economics is not required
- Prior academic work must include one semester of calculus and statistics. Applicants are strongly encouraged to have an introductory microeconomic and macroeconomic theory, and intermediate microeconomic theory as well if possible, but an undergraduate degree or concentration in economics is not necessary for admission
- Applicants must have at least 3.00/4.00 for the final 60 semester hours (90 quarter hours) of undergraduate study

MA in Applied Economics at UIC Application Process
- Transcripts of all previous undergraduate and graduate work
- Proof of English language proficiency scores
- Financial Documents:
- Original bank statement signed by bank official showing sufficient funding in a savings account, money market account, or certificate of deposit account
- Declaration and Certification of Finances Form signed by both the student and the sponsor
- A Personal Statement: Submit a one-page statement summarizing their reasons for pursuing graduate study in Economics and their plans and objectives
- GRE test scores
- The University of Illinois provides an optional Payment Plan that allows students/authorized payers to spread the payment of anticipated tuition, mandatory fees, room, and board expenses over 6 installments for the Fall and Spring semesters
- The Payment Plan is an alternative option to the regular University payment policy and is administered by Nelnet Business Solutions. Students will not be assessed monthly late payment fees on their student account while enrolled in the Payment Plan

MA in Applied Economics at UIC Highlights
- The MA in Applied Economics program at UIC is designed for students who desire an MA degree in economics as either a stepping stone to a Ph.D. program or a career that requires preparation but have not extensively studied economics in an undergraduate program
- This accelerated program can be condensed into three semesters, including summer, so that students can complete the entire program in ten months
- The program consists of two courses taken during July and early August followed by four courses in each of the fall and spring semesters for a total of 10 courses and 40 credit hours
